#e49e6c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e49e6c is composed of 89.4% red, 62%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.7% magenta, 52.6%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 25 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 65.9%. #e49e6c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d8 with #c93d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#e49e6c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e49e6c has RGB values of R:228, G:158,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.53,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14982764.

Shades and Tints of #e49e6c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f1 is the lightest one.
